INTRODUCTION TO INFORMATION SECURITY PROFESSIONAL

PRE-APPRENTICESHIP PROGRAM Overview

McLane Technology Partners (MTP) Intro. to Information Security Professional Pre-Apprenticeship Program is designed to equip entry-level workers for Registered Apprenticeship programs.  MTP’s Intro. to Information Security Professional Pre-Apprenticeship Program supports the development of a skilled and diverse workforce.  Our programs have the flexibility to meet the needs of our students and employers.

The course starts with emphasis on the familiarity with core security terms and principles. At the completion of the class, you will fully understand the Principle of Least Privilege and the Confidentiality, Integrity, and Availability (CIA) Triad, and you'll see why those principles drive all security discussions. You will be able to articulate the fundamentals of risk management, security policy, authentication/authorization/accountability.

In addition, this course explains how computers handle numbers using decimal, binary, and hexadecimal numbering systems.  Students will also learn how computers encode letters using American Standard Code for Information Interchange (ASCII).  The course will also learn the basic crypto terminology and processes.  In addition, the course will explore cyber security technologies.  We will review wireless network security, and mobile device security.  We also discuss malware and anti-malware technologies.  We also learn about compartmentalization, firewalls, intrusion detection and prevention systems, sniffers, content filters, and other security topics.  We also look at data protection protocols, remote access, secure web access, file transfer and Virtual Private Network technologies. Included in the course, students will learn system security, application security and intelligence gathering methods and how to defend against them.
